Scheduling Analyst

Monday - Friday, Flexitime, 37.5 hours, Permanent

Salary: £29,366 plus 5% bonus possiblity 

Location: Remote (Required travel to Manchester once a month) 

As a Scheduling Analyst you will be required to undertake the production and delivery of resource plans for work types across Customer Operations from 1 week to 3 years' out. Also, to support the Resource Planning teams to plan and schedule activity optimally thereby increasing the profitability of the business, remaining committed to treating customers fairly.

Scheduling Analyst Responsibilities:

  • Create a safe environment with the aim of achieving a zero-incident workspace and ensuring that teams take responsibility for themselves and each other.
  • Responsible for the production and development of resource plans/models/processes to forecast staffing levels, service levels and other key performance indicators.
  • Lead discussions with key stakeholders to ensure inputs into planning models are up to date and reflect latest operational requirements.
  • Responsible for the impact assessment of risks and opportunities to the plan from and engage with relevant parties to ensure these are effectively communicated.
  • Review performance against plan and engage with operational stakeholders providing analysis of performance against plan.
  • Provide a link between Forecasting, Long Term & Change in translation of outputs from these teams into an operationally deliverable plan.
  • Generate and support the implementation of ideas for improved team outputs that engage key stakeholders and benefit our customers.
  • Organise, upskill and support RP projects that drive the business strategy.
  • Design, maintain and develop governance processes across the Resource Planning teams.
  • Adhere to the Competence and Training procedures to promote a culture where customers are treated fairly and are properly informed.
  • Ensure data held is compliant with DPA policies and sharing of any staff data is closely monitored and controlled.
  • Ensure (customer related) information systems are operated to the required standard to maintain accurate and secure records.
